Core SEO Techniques to Welcome

  1. Keyword Research: Comprehending what your audience questions is the first step. Tools and instinct combine to reveal high-impact, low-competition phrases.
  2. On-Page Optimization: This includes meta titles, headers, and tactical keyword placement-- not simply for bots, but to improve user experience.
  3. Technical SEO: Site speed, mobile-friendliness, and crawlability form the backbone of a search engine-friendly website. Ever noticed how a sluggish page feels like wading through molasses?
  4. Content Quality: Search engines reward thorough, pertinent, and engaging material. Ask yourself: does this response the user's concern?
  5. Connect Building: Making reputable backlinks imitates a vote of confidence, indicating authority.

Mastering Audience Targeting: The Silent Art

Have you discovered how some campaigns struck the bullseye while others miss out on entirely? The secret lies in hyper-specific audience segmentation. The trick isn't simply demographics-- age, location, interests-- but behavioral cues, gadget use, and even time zones. Scheduling posts when your audience is most active can double engagement.

  • Utilize lookalike audiences to broaden reach without losing accuracy.
  • Incorporate retargeting strategies that gently push users who hovered but didn't transform.
  • Usage A/B testing relentlessly to translate what truly resonates.

Mastering the Timing and Frequency

Sending e-mails at the wrong time feels like shouting into a void. Have you ever wondered why some emails get opened at dawn while others flourish post-lunch? Timing is a fragile dance affected by your audience's routines. An expert tip: display engagement data and test various sending windows non-stop. Try to find patterns instead of counting on generic "best times."

  • Usage A/B testing for subject lines and send times
  • Utilize behavior-triggered emails instead of blasting a blanket message
  • Respect the inbox-- prevent oversaturation which often results in unsubscribes
